Apple Acknowledges Screen Time Bug Allowing Kids Unrestricted Device Use

UNITED STATES: In a recent report, tech giant Apple has admitted to a concerning bug within its Screen Time feature, which enables parental control and management of children’s device usage. The bug has been causing Screen Time restriction settings to unexpectedly reset, granting kids free rein to use their devices and apps without any limitations.

Introduced in 2019, the Screen Time feature was designed to empower parents to remotely oversee and regulate their children’s device activity. With the ability to set customized timers, access activity reports, and block specific apps, parents could ensure a balanced and responsible use of technology.

However, the newly discovered bug has been rendering these parental controls ineffective. Despite efforts to set limits, changes made by parents to the Screen Time settings revert to default, allowing children to circumvent any restrictions and indulge in unchecked device and app usage.

Notably, the glitch appears to primarily impact the “Downtime” function, which permits parents to set time constraints for their children’s device usage. The bug has persisted despite claims that it was resolved with the rollout of iOS 16.5 in May. Disturbingly, even the latest iOS 17 beta continues to be plagued by the same issue.

According to reports, an Apple spokesperson has acknowledged the problem, stating, “We were aware that some users may be experiencing an issue where Screen Time settings are unexpectedly reset.” However, they refrained from providing a concrete timeline for a bug fix, offering only the assurance that updates would be ongoing to address the situation.

The persistence of the bug has raised concerns among parents who rely on Screen Time to foster responsible device usage habits in their children. With the bug undermining the effectiveness of these crucial parental controls, parents are left grappling with how to best manage their children’s screen time.

Until Apple resolves the bug, parents are advised to exercise additional vigilance over their children’s device use. Engaging in open communication with kids about responsible screen time and setting boundaries outside of the Screen Time feature may be necessary in the interim.

As Apple continues its efforts to resolve the issue, users eagerly await an update that will restore the functionality and reliability of the Screen Time feature. With the bug persisting through several iOS releases, it remains to be seen when Apple can assure its users that their children’s digital well-being is once again safeguarded.
